- 2. To measure is to know:
Avanade Survey
• The global survey was conducted by Wakefield Research, an
independent market research firm on behalf of Avanade, from
August-September, 2012.
• The 599 respondents include C-level executives, business unit
leaders and IT decision-makers from 19 countries across the
Globe, including South Africa with 20 Respondents.
• Companies surveyed span major industries, including
financial services, government, healthcare, non-profit and
telecommunications.

- 9. Example 2: US pharmacy wants to transform traditional
paper-based, manual prescription hospital services
Business situation
• One of largest U.S. drugstore chains
• Changing regulations requiring pharmacist/patient consults driving costs upwards
• Desire to increase customer loyalty and cross sell home delivery and home care
• Security is critical given exposure to health care records

- 11. Key Messages Overview
Companies are not only accepting employee-owned
technologies in the workplace, they’re embracing them.
Businesses are redesigning how work gets done and are
building new business processes to reap the benefits of
consumer technologies in the enterprise.
Companies that have embraced new technologies and
have established new policies and business processes
to support them are seeing measurable positive impact.
Business and IT executives view the use of mobile and
consumer technologies, and accompanying policies,
from significantly different perspectives.
